About the Lynch School of Education; Transformative Education for a More Just World Boston College's first coeducational school on the Chestnut Hill campus, the School of Education opened in 1952 . Boston College (BC) is a private Jesuit research university in Chestnut Hill, Massachusetts.Founded in 1863, the university has more than 9,300 full-time undergraduates and nearly 5,000 graduate students. Out of 29,382 first-year applicants, only 7,752 are accepted and 2,408 are enrolled. At the invitation of Boston College president Father William J. McGarry, S.J., more than 30 prominent businessmen and bankers from Boston and New York City provided counsel to the school as members of an advisory committee.
